msm: camera: common: Add common wait and poll interface

In current implementation, each driver call wait_for_completion_timeout
and readl_poll_timeout with own timeout values.
In case of slow environments like presil, lot of hacks are needed to
change the timeouts for each driver. It needs multiple code changes
and compilations, thus consuming time.
This commit implements a common interface to call
wait_for_completion_timeout and readl_poll_timeout.
Debug variable is also introduced to
change the timeout value. This will help to change the timeout
without compilations and changes at multiple places.
